How Long Does It Take To Get an Associate Degree? | Coursera

An associate degree is often referred to as a “two-year degree,” because it typically takes about two years to earn one. You'll find associate degree options at a variety of post-secondary institutions, including vocational colleges, community colleges, and traditional colleges and universities. With this type of degree, you can enter the workforce after graduation, or you can put transferable credits toward earning your bachelor's degree. How Long Does It Take To Get a Bachelor’s Degree? | Coursera

While the majority of college students in the United States used to take between four and five years to earn the 120 credits required to graduate with their bachelor’s degree, it has since become more common for undergraduates to take six years to finish [1, 2]. There are many factors that can affect that timeline. Let's explore some of the things that contribute to the length of time it can take to obtain your undergraduate degree. How Long Does It Take to Get an MBA? | Coursera

Program type, Typical completion time, Typical schedule ; Full-time MBA, 2 years, Full-time ; Part-time MBA, 3-5 years, Night and weekend classes ; Accelerated MBA, 1 year, Full-time

How Long Does It Take To Get a PhD? | Coursera

A PhD, or doctorate degree, is the highest degree you can earn in certain disciplines, such as psychology, engineering, education, and mathematics. As a result, it often takes longer to earn than it does for a bachelor’s or master’s degree. While many PhD programs are designed to be finished in four or five years, the average completion time is much longer when you factor in the time it takes to research and write a dissertation.
